The Birmingham City Schools science initiative will target the science performance of our students by:
- Providing standards-based, hands-on, inquiry-centered instruction to all students.
- Implementing research-based professional development programs that prepare all science teachers to guide students in inquiry-centered science.
- Implementing a support system for supplying science materials and apparatus to classrooms.
- Providing assessment methods consistent with the goals of an inquiry-centered science program.
- Increasing opportunities for higher-level science courses for high school students, including genetics, microbiology and advanced placement courses.
- Exposing students to extended learning opportunity using the McWane Science Center, Ruffner Mountain, Birmingham Botanical Gardens and other community entities.
- Providing opportunities for research and other practicing scientist from area universities, colleges and industry to work with students and teachers.
